I agree. OP may have had an older model, but mine is exactly the same. Just as a comparison, anyone who's installed an aftermarket Ghost trigger bar reset could attest, that the angle on the "Ultimate" and/or "Rocket" when new, match the same angle as an unmodified stock reset bar.

I've installed the Ghost Rocket and when you place it over (or under) the stock reset bar, it'll sit flush. The only differences are the holes and the fact that it's smooth and polished, however the dimensions and or angles of bends should all be identical.

For troubleshooting tips, this may help.
http://www.ghostinc.com/category/ruger_sr__rocket__tactical_and_all_other_connectors_installation_instructions/


But in short...

Problem: Trigger does not reset.
Solution: Connector maybe bent too far inwards.

Problem: Trigger resets with a louder than normal "click" and there is a noticeable increase dragging on the slide when operated.
Solution: Connector maybe bent too far outwards.
